4. Ruler Analytics
Best for: B2B companies where phone calls and offline touchpoints are a significant part of the conversion journey.
Ruler Analytics is a B2B-focused marketing attribution platform that specializes in connecting phone calls, form fills, and offline conversions back to their original marketing source.
8 Best Attribution Tools with Onboarding Support in 2026
Where This Tool Shines
Ruler Analytics fills a gap that most digital-only attribution tools leave open: offline conversions. For B2B companies where a prospect calls a sales line, attends a webinar, or converts through an offline channel, Ruler captures that touchpoint and ties it back to the original marketing source.
The call tracking functionality is particularly strong, using dynamic number insertion to attribute phone calls to specific campaigns, keywords, or channels. This makes it a practical choice for B2B teams in industries where phone-based sales are common.
Key Features
Call Tracking: Dynamic number insertion attributes inbound phone calls to their originating marketing source.
Offline Conversion Attribution: Connects offline conversion events to CRM data and traces them back to the original campaign.
Multi-Touch Attribution: Tracks digital and offline touchpoints across the full customer journey.
CRM Integration: Connects with Salesforce, HubSpot, and other major CRMs to pull in revenue data.
Revenue Attribution Reporting: Links closed deals in your CRM back to their marketing source for full-funnel visibility.
Best For
Ruler Analytics is a strong fit for B2B service companies and SaaS businesses where phone calls and offline touchpoints play a meaningful role in the conversion journey. Teams that are purely digital may find less unique value compared to other platforms on this list.
Pricing
Plans start at approximately $199/month. Custom enterprise pricing is available for larger organizations.

7. Rockerbox
Best for: Mid-market marketing teams that want a clean, deduplicated cross-channel attribution view.
Rockerbox is a cross-channel attribution platform that aggregates paid, organic, and direct conversion data into a single deduplicated view for mid-market marketing teams.
Where This Tool Shines
Deduplication is Rockerbox's standout strength. When you are running campaigns across Google, Meta, LinkedIn, and organic channels simultaneously, each platform's native reporting claims credit for the same conversions. Rockerbox normalizes this data and removes duplicate attribution, giving you a cleaner picture of true incremental performance.
The platform also supports less common channels like TV and podcast attribution alongside digital, which is useful for teams that run brand campaigns across offline media and want to measure their impact alongside digital performance.
Key Features
Cross-Channel Deduplication: Removes duplicate conversion credit across paid and organic sources for accurate reporting.
Unified Attribution Dashboard: Multiple attribution model support in a single reporting interface.
TV and Podcast Attribution: Extends attribution beyond digital to include offline media channels.
Raw Data Export: Exports raw event data to data warehouses for custom analysis and modeling.
Broad Integration Support: Connects with major ad platforms, CRMs, and data warehouse destinations.
Best For
Rockerbox fits mid-market brands running multi-channel campaigns who are frustrated by inflated platform-reported numbers and want a neutral, deduplicated view. It works for B2B teams but is not specifically optimized for SaaS pipeline attribution the way Cometly or Wicked Reports are.
Pricing
Custom pricing. Designed for mid-market organizations. Contact Rockerbox for a quote based on your data volume and channel mix.
8. Segment (Twilio)
Best for: Engineering-resourced teams that need flexible event tracking infrastructure to feed multiple downstream tools.
Segment is a customer data platform that functions as flexible event tracking infrastructure, routing conversion and behavioral data to any downstream analytics or attribution tool.
Where This Tool Shines
Segment is not an attribution tool in the traditional sense. It is the plumbing that makes your other tools more accurate and reliable. By standardizing how conversion events are tracked and routed, Segment ensures that every downstream tool receives clean, consistent data without requiring each tool to have its own tracking implementation.
The server-side event tracking capability is particularly relevant in 2026. By capturing events server-side and routing them to ad platforms via their APIs, Segment helps maintain signal quality that browser-based pixels increasingly cannot guarantee.
Key Features
Standardized Tracking API: A single implementation that captures conversion events and routes them to any connected destination.
300+ Destination Integrations: Send conversion data to analytics tools, ad platforms, CRMs, and data warehouses from a single source.
Server-Side Event Tracking: Captures events server-side for reliable, privacy-resilient data collection.
Identity Resolution: Stitches together anonymous and known user identities across sessions and devices.
Data Governance: Schema enforcement and data quality controls to maintain consistent event structures across your stack.
Best For
Segment is best for engineering-resourced SaaS teams that want a flexible, scalable event tracking foundation. It requires developer involvement to implement and does not provide attribution reporting on its own. Think of it as infrastructure that makes other attribution tools more accurate, not a replacement for them.
Pricing
A free tier is available for lower-volume use. The Team plan starts at $120/month. Business pricing is custom based on data volume and destinations.
9. Wicked Reports
Best for: B2B companies with long sales cycles where standard attribution windows miss a significant share of conversions.
Wicked Reports is a B2B-focused attribution platform built for longer sales cycles, connecting CRM revenue data to marketing source with extended attribution windows that standard platforms miss.
Where This Tool Shines
The core insight behind Wicked Reports is simple but important: if your average sales cycle is 60, 90, or 180 days, a standard 7-day attribution window is going to misattribute a significant portion of your closed revenue. Wicked Reports supports attribution windows of up to one year, ensuring that campaigns get credit for the deals they actually influenced.
The cohort reporting functionality adds another layer of value. Rather than just looking at which campaigns generated the most leads, you can track lead quality over time to see which sources produce customers who actually close and retain.
Key Features
Extended Attribution Windows: Supports lookback windows of up to one year to capture conversions from long B2B sales cycles.
CRM Revenue Integration: Connects closed deal data from your CRM back to the originating marketing source.
Multi-Touch Attribution: Tracks touchpoints across email, paid, and organic channels throughout the full sales cycle.
Cohort Reporting: Analyzes lead quality and conversion rates over time by cohort to identify which sources produce the best customers.
CRM and Platform Integrations: Connects with ActiveCampaign, Salesforce, Keap, and major ad platforms.
Best For
Wicked Reports is a strong fit for B2B companies and SaaS businesses with sales cycles that extend well beyond the standard attribution window. If your deals regularly take 60 days or more to close, this platform addresses a real gap that most other tools leave open.
Pricing
Plans start at approximately $250/month. Pricing scales with contact database size. Contact Wicked Reports for a full quote.
